About this book
Manual of Biblical Archaeology, Volume 2, by Carl Friedrich Keil, offers a detailed exploration of the material culture and historical context of the Old Testament.
Originally published in 1888, this volume provides an in-depth examination of archaeological findings relevant to understanding the world of the Bible.
